Sewer Maintenance in Marietta, GA
Sewer maintenance services encompass a range of tasks aimed at ensuring the proper function and longevity of a property's underground sewer system. This includes routine inspections, cleaning, and repairs to prevent blockages, leaks, or backups that can disrupt daily life. Projects may involve clearing out clogs, replacing damaged pipes, or addressing issues caused by tree roots or aging infrastructure. Property owners typically seek sewer maintenance to avoid costly repairs, maintain a healthy plumbing system, and ensure compliance with local regulations.
Before requesting sewer maintenance, homeowners should understand the scope of work needed, including the condition of their existing sewer lines and any specific concerns such as recurring backups or foul odors. It’s helpful to have a general idea of the age of the plumbing system and any recent issues experienced. Contacting a professional for a thorough inspection can provide valuable insights into the current state of the sewer lines and the most effective solutions to keep the system operating smoothly.

Common Sewer Maintenance Jobs
Sewer line inspection - identifies blockages or damage within the main sewer line using video technology.
Sewer cleaning - removes buildup and obstructions to restore proper flow in the sewer system.
Drain line repair - addresses cracks, leaks, or broken pipes to prevent backups and leaks.
Sewer line replacement - replaces aging or severely damaged pipes for reliable system performance.
Root intrusion removal - clears tree roots that have penetrated sewer lines to prevent clogs.
Preventive maintenance - schedules routine inspections and cleaning to avoid costly sewer issues.
Sewer Maintenance Questions
What is sewer maintenance? Sewer maintenance involves inspecting, cleaning, and repairing sewer lines to ensure proper flow and prevent backups or blockages.
Why is regular sewer maintenance important? Regular maintenance helps prevent costly repairs, reduces the risk of sewage backups, and keeps the plumbing system functioning efficiently.
What types of sewer issues are common? Common issues include clogs, tree root intrusion, pipe corrosion, and leaks that can disrupt proper sewage flow.
When should sewer maintenance be scheduled? Maintenance is recommended when experiencing slow drains, foul odors, or recurring backups, or as part of routine property upkeep.
